We report a study of radiative decays of χbJ(1P)(J=0,1,2) mesons into 74 hadronic final states comprising charged and neutral pions, kaons, protons; out of these, 41 modes are observed with at least 5 standard deviation significance. Our measurements not only improve the previous measurements by the CLEO Collaboration but also lead to first observations in many new modes. The large sample allows us to probe the total decay width of the χb0(1P). In the absence of a statistically significant result, a 90% confidence-level upper limit is set on the width at Γtotal< 2.4 MeV. Our results are based on 24.7 fb-1 of e+e- collision data recorded by the Belle detector at the Υ(2S) resonance, corresponding to (157.8±3.6)×106 Υ(2S) decays.
